7 Pa. Code § 138b.3. Grant Committee.

§ 138b.3. Grant Committee.

 (a)  Purpose. The Grant Committee will review grant proposals and supporting documentation and forward recommendations of approval or rejection to the Secretary, along with the rationale for its decision, and other information requested by the Secretary. The Grant Committee will forward to the Secretary restrictions or special conditions it recommends to be placed on the grant.

 (b)  Majority requirement. The Grant Committee will not recommend the approval of a grant unless a majority of the quorum present at the meeting votes in favor of the grant. A quorum shall consist of four members.

 (c)  Membership. The Secretary will appoint seven persons as members of the Grant Committee and will include among those appointed a rural sociologist, an agricultural engineer, an agricultural economist, a business finance professional, a processing technology expert and a member of the Governor’s Economic Development Partnership. The Secretary or a designee will be the Chairperson of the Committee.

 (d)  Reimbursement. A member of the Grant Committee is not entitled to compensation for service as a member, but is entitled to reimbursement at the current rates set by the Commonwealth for necessary expenses incurred in connection with the performance of the member’s duties as a member of the Grant Committee.
